As of 2023, Florida law gives you two years from the date of your injury to file a personal injury lawsuit. This deadline is strict—if you miss it, you may lose your right to recover damages. However, certain situations may affect how the timeline applies, such as cases involving minors or delayed injury symptoms. That’s why it’s important to speak to a lawyer as soon as possible. The sooner you act, the stronger your case can be.

Yes. Under Florida’s modified comparative negligence law, you can still recover compensation as long as you were less than 50% at fault for the accident. Your compensation will be reduced by your percentage of fault. For example, if you were 20% at fault, your recovery would be reduced by 20%. Florida law allows personal injury victims to recover compensation for medical bills, lost wages, property damage, pain and suffering, and future care needs. In some cases, emotional distress and loss of enjoyment of life are also compensable. Every case is different, and your total recovery depends on your unique circumstances.
